United States Merchant Marine Academy (USMMA) Alumni Survey
SUPPORTING STATEMENT B
COLLECTIONS OF INFORMATION EMPLOYING STATISTICAL METHODS
Potential Respondent Universe
Approximately 200 students graduate from the Academy each year. The goal of USMMA alumni surveys is to seek perceptions from all those who graduated within the last ten years. Those entering the 10-year window will receive three surveys during that period (immediately upon graduation, and at a five and ten-year mark). Overall, the surveys will be sent via e-mail link to approximately 600 graduates, and no special sampling techniques will be used.
Procedures for Information Collection
Survey all alumni three times during a 10-year window beginning one-year post graduation. The interval between receiving surveys is four years or longer. No statistical methodology is used for stratification or sampling. Expected response rate is 25%.
Methods to Maximize Response Rate
USMMA will seek assistance from the Maritime Administration Office of Maritime Labor, Training and Safety, and the USMMA Alumni Association and Foundation (USMMA AAF) to disseminate the survey link and encourage participation in an effort to maximize the response rate.
Describe Tests of Procedures or Methods
All universities conduct alumni surveys routinely, which are required for maintaining institutional and programmatic accreditation. No special tests are required.
Consultation Information
The surveys were prepared by the Academy’s two degree granting departments, Marine Transportation and Marine Engineering, under the supervision of the Academic Dean and Provost. Once the responses are received, faculty members from the two degree granting departments and the Office of Institutional Assessment will analyze the data, under the supervision of the Academic Dean and Provost.
